  • The effect of agglomeration treatment was examined to prevent the parched cereal powder from clumping when it is blended with water. Parched cereal powder was composed of 66.9% carbohydrate, 7% water, 12.1% crude protein, 12.1% crude fat and 1.9% ash, respectively. Particle size of parched cereal powder was generally enlarged by agglomeration treatment. This phenomenon was confirmed by particle size analyzer and microscopic observation. The color of agglomerated sample was shown to be slightly darker than the untreated sample. The water absorption indices of agglomerated samples which were steamed for 2min and re-dried were significantly increased as compared with the untreated sample. The water solubility indices of agglomerated samples showed generally lower values than those of untreated samples. In views of quality and processing time, the optimum condition of agglomeration treatment for manufacturing well-dispersable parched cereal powder in water was 15min re-drying after 2min steaming. It is concluded that the agglomeration treatment improves the dispersibility of parched cereal powder and thus facilitates the intake of it after mixing with water.

  • Sodium is a major component that maintains homeostasis and physiological state in body. It is an essential mineral that the body cannot produce for itself, so it must be supplied from food. On the other hand, overindulgence is one cause of hypertension, stroke, stomach cancer, osteoporosis and kidney disease. The purpose of this study was to monitor sodium content in meals of school foodservice. In this study, 801 samples (main/side dishes) were collected from 8 school foodservice in Busan and Gyeongsangbuk-do, Korea. Samples were classified into 21 food items, which were cooked rices, cooked rice with seasoning, noodles, cooked gruels, soups, stews, tang and chon-gol, stir-fried foods, fried foods, pan-fried foods, hard-boiled foods, roasted foods, steamed foods, seasoned vegetables, preserved foods, kimchis, sauces, fruits, breads and snacks, beverages, and dairy products. The samples were analyzed by AAS (atomic absorption spectrometry) after microwave digestion. The sodium content of sauces (1459 mg/100 g) and preserved foods (1165 mg/100 g) was higher than those of other dishes. Aside from them, sodium contents of roasted foods (894 mg/100 g), hard-boiled foods (786 mg/100 g) and kimchis (737 mg/100 g) were relatively higher than the others. Sodium intakes from meals of school foodservice were calculated by multiplying food intakes by sodium contents. The average sodium intakes from one serving of school foodservice were 605 mg for younger boys, 572 mg for younger girls, 774 mg for older boys, 730 mg for older girls in elementary school. Boys in middle school took in 1423 mg Na whereas girls consumed 1063 mg Na in middle school. Results from this study can be useful for establishing database of sodium contents and intake in meals of school foodservice. The database will be helpful for providing information on managing food for children.

  • The anti-obesity effects of fermented black bean were tested with mice fed a high fat diet for seven weeks. Body weight gain and feed efficiency ratio (FER) in the high fat diet control (HC) group were markedly higher, compared with those of the normal control (NC) group, but were significantly lower in the 2% black bean powder supplemented high fat diet (BB) group and 2% black bean powder fermented by M. pilosus supplemented high fat diet (BBM) group, compared with those of the HC group. Food intake in the HC and BB groups was significantly lower than that of the NC and BBM groups. Water intake in the HC group was significantly lower than that of the NC group, but was higher in the BB and BBM groups, compared with that of the HC group. On the other hand, relative liver and kidney weight in the HC group was lower than that of the NC group, but was higher in the BB and BBM groups, compared with that of the HC group. In addition, whereas epididymal fat weight in the HC group was markedly higher than that of the NC group, it was significantly lower in the BB and BBM groups, compared with that of the HC group. Meanwhile, hepatic GSH in the HC group was significantly lower than that of the NC group, but was slightly higher in the BB and BBM groups, compared with that of the HC group. Although hepatic LPO in the HC group was dramatically higher than that of the NC group, it was significantly lower in the BB and BBM groups, compared with that of the HC group. In addition, serum TG, total cholesterol, and LDL-cholesterol in the HC group was significantly higher than that of the NC group, but was significantly lower in the BB and BBM groups, compared with that of the HC group. On the contrary, HDL-cholesterol in the HC group was significantly lower than that of the NC group, but was higher in the BB and BBM groups, compared with that of the HC group. In addition, activity of XOR D type in the HC group was lower than that of the NC group, but was slightly higher in the BB and BBM groups, compared with that of the NC group. Activities of ROS scavenging enzymes, such as SOD, GPX, and GST in the HC group were significantly lower than those of the NC group, but were significantly higher in the BB and BBM groups, compared with those of the HC group. In addition, serum ALT activity in the HC and BB groups was higher than that of the NC group, but was significantly lower in the BB and BBM groups, compared with that of the HC group. In histopathological findings, hepatic fat accumulation in the HC group was higher than that of the NC group, but was lower in the BBM group, compared with that of the HC and BB groups. In particular, antiobese, hypolipidemic, and antifatty liver effect of black bean powder fermented by M. pilosus was specifically higher than that of non-fermented steamed black bean. In conclusion, the constituents of black bean fermented by Monascus pilosus have been proven to not only inhibit obesity and hyperlipidemia but also decrease hepatic fat accumulation in high fat diet-induced obese mice.

  • The present work aims to estimate the effect of heat treatment on the in vitro protein digestibility and formation of trypsin inhibitor or trypsin indigestible substrate(TIS) of raw and defatted flounder. It was also carried out to assess the formation of lipid-protein complexes under the conditions of different ratio of lipid addition. The in vitro protein digestibility increased when steamed for 5 min showing $88.09\%$ in raw and $90.56\%$ in defatted samples, respectively. After 40 min steaming, the digestibility decreased by $2{\sim}4\%$. As for microwaving, heating for 1 min resulted in slight increase of digestibility, however, heating for 7 min did decrease of digestibility by $3{\sim}4\%$ for both raw and defatted materials. There was no difference in fatty acid composition found with heat treatment. The major fatty acids of flounder meat were $C_{16:0},\;C_{16:1},\;C_{18:1},\;C_{20:5},\;C_{22:6}$ and the ratio of the unsaturated to saturated was 67.3:32.6. Fat oxidation and nonenzymatic browning were enhanced by heat treatment and protein solubility decreased necessarily as the brown pigment formation increased. On the other hand, the effects on the digestibility and TIS of the complexes formed from interaction of lipid and myofibrillar or meat protein of flounder were examined. The interaction of protein with lipid was considered to mostly contribute to the drop of digestibility of fish products. The digestibility of myofibrillar protein was $93.72\%$ for flounder, and it generally decreased as the amount of lipid added to protein and reaction time increased. Also mixed and heated samples were more active in digestibility decline than those mixed after heating. The result probably indicated that lipid-protein interaction was involved in the drop of digestibility which coincided with protein denaturation.

  • This study was performed for the comparison of the general components, minerals, amino acids, organic acids, free sugars, ascorbic acid, polyphenol content and DPPH free radical scavenging activity of steamed-treated reed (sprout and root) to those of raw reed. Moisture content of sprout and root of reed after steaming treatment decreased from 81.28% and 81.64% to 70.18% and 65.50%, respectively. Crude ash content was the highest in raw sprout and steam-treated root. Crude lipid content of raw sprout and root were almost similar. In addition, crude lipid content of steam-treated sprout was greater than that of root. Nitrogen free extract content of root was 2 times as high as that of sprout. Total free sugar contents of raw sprout and root increased from 1,311.39 mg% and 4,130.98 mg% to 1,157.79 mg% and 3,750.90 mg%, respectively, after steam treatment. Furthermore, the organic acid contents of sprout and root of reed after steam treatment were less than those of raw sprout and root. Calcium and potassium contents were the highest among others in both steam-treated and raw reed. Amino acid content of sprout was higher than that of root in both before and after steam treatment. Among the amino acids, serine content was the best presented in both before and after steam treated reed. Vitamin C content of steam-treated sprout and root of reed decreased from 61.74 mg% and 6.57 mg% to 4.54 mg% and 80.79 mg%, respectively. Total polyphenol content of sprout was greater than that of root in raw and steam-treated reed. DPPH free radical scavenging activity of ethanol extraction of root was greater than those of other extracts of root.

  • Red ginseng(RG, steamed and dried root of Panax ginseng C. A. Meyer, family Araliaceae) and fermented red ginseng(FRG, fermented red ginseng by yeast and lactic acid bacteria) are known to show different pharmacological effects by changed composition of saponins through fermentation. We examined the effects of RG and FRG on $\beta$-hexosaminidase secretion, ICAM-1 expression, the mitogen-induced proliferation of lymphocyte from mice in ex vivo systems and HaCaT cell(keratinocyte) proliferation to compare the anti-allergic and anti-inflammatory effects between both groups. RG groups showed inhibition of $\beta$-hexosaminidase secretion and ICAM-1 expression at $1{\mu}g/ml$, $10{\mu}g/ml$ and the same effects were observed at all concentrations in FRG groups. In our study, RG increased LPS-induced B cell proliferation at $1{\mu}g/ml$ and ConA-induced B cell proliferation at $100\;{\mu}g/ml$ but FRG decreased LPS- and ConA-induced lymphocytes at $100\;{\mu}g/ml$. We showed that FRG increased the proliferation of HaCaT at 1, $10{\mu}g/ml$ but not by RG. These findings suggest that RG and FRG might have anti-inflammatory and anti-allergic effects, which can be needed to proper clinical concentration to applied to various allergic diseases and inflammation.

  • In this paper, twenty-five kinds of food presented in Sooljip(戌集) 5 and 6 of Food collections of 'Kosa-sibi Jip(攷事十二集)' have been classified into four : Staple food, subsidiary food, Tuck(rice cake) and Han-gwa(Korean confectionery), and Tang-jng and tea. Cooking processes have been examined and scientifically analyzed in terms of cooking, Fourteen kinds of Jook (thick gruel with cereal) as well as Urak-Jook were presented among the methods of making Jook, one of staple foods. Milk and ground rice were boiled together into Urak-Jook, which was nutritious because of carbohydrate, added to milk. Hong-sa Myun was mode of ground shrimps, ground bean, ground rice and flour which were kneaded together. It was a nutritiously balanced food. Nineteen kinds of Kimchi presented in this book were classified by the recipes. The five of Jook-soon Ja, U-so Ja, Tam-bok Ja and Jo-gang were made by adding red malt and cereals(boiled rice or candies). Jo-gang, Jo-ga and Jo-gwa-chae were made by adding salt and rice wine. With salt and fermenters added, eight were made. Chim-jup-jeo-ga was made by adding Jang(soy-bean sauce) and the inner chaff of wheat instead of salt. The four of Ka-za-san, Hwang-gwa-san, Tong-gwa-san and Jo-gang were made by adding salt and vinegar. Jo-gang was made by adding salt, rice wine, residue of rice wine and candies. The four of Kae-mal-ga, Ku-cho-chim-chae, Un-gu-hwa and Suk-hwa-chim-chim-chae were made by adding salt and spices. San-got-Kimchi was made without salt. San-got-Kimchi and Suk-hwa-chim-chae were made originally in Korea. Suk-hwa-chim-chae, in particular, was first classified as a kind of Kimchi in this book and oysters were added, which is notable. Pork could be preserved longer when smoked oven the weak fire of thatch ten days and nights. Dog meat was sauced and placed on the bones in a pot. A porcelain was put on the top of the pot. Flour paste sealed the gap between the porcelain and the pot. Some water was poured into the porcelain, and the meat was steamed, with two or three thatched sacks burned, which was a distilled dry steaming. This process has been in use up to now. Various cooking methods of chicken were presented from in Umsik-dimi-bang to in Chosun Musang Sinsik Yori Jebup. These methods were ever present regardless of ages. Such measuring units as Guin(斤) and Nyang(兩) were most frequently used in cooking processes of this book, except in case of Jang(soy bean sauce), vinegar and liquor. Twenty eight kinds of kitchenware and cookers were used, of which porcelains wee most used and pans and sieves followed. The scientific eight cooking methods were as follows. First, salt was refined through saturated solution. Next, it was recommended Hong-sa Myun containing shrimps should not be taken along with pork, which is thought to be a proper diet in terms of cholesterol contained by shrimps and pork. Third, meat was coated with thin gruel and quickly roasted and cleared of the dried gruel membrane, which prevented nutrients from exuding and helped to make the meat well-done. Fourth, The fruit of paper mulberry trees has the protease which can soften meat. Therefore when meat was boiled with th fruit of paper mulberry trees, it can be softened easily. Fifth, pork was smoked over the weak fire of thatch. Sixth, in cooking dog meat, distilled dry steaming raised the boiling point and made it possible to preserve meat longer. Seventh, in boiling the sole of a bear, lime was added, which made meat tender by making the pH lower or higher than that of raw meat. Finally, in boiling down rice gluten, a porcelain in the pot prevented boiling over the brim, which is applied to pots in which to boil medical herbs.

  • This study was performed to investigate menu preferences of adult customers for Korean food made from Korean traditional sauces. A total of 962 valid responses were used for data analysis. Statistical analyses were conducted using the SPSS package program (ver 20.0). The results of this study are summarized as follows: overall preferences were highest for braised spareribs, followed by braised short ribs, grilled beef ribs, and bulgogi. On the other hand, overall preferences were lowest in eggplant namul, followed by squid and radish soup, and grazed lotus roots and burdock. Female's overall preferences were significantly higher than male's for nine menu items, including japchae and seasoned acorn starch curd with vegetables, whereas male's overall preferences were significantly higher than female's for 19 menu items, including grilled deodeok and frozen pollack stew. Moreover, the menu item that was most significantly preferred was soybean sprouts soup in subjects aged under 20 years and Korean meatballs in subjects in their twenties. Subjects in their forties showed significantly higher preferences for 15 menu items, including braised hairtail, grilled deodeok, and seasoned and grilled yellow corvina compared to other age groups. Furthermore, menu preferences of production service workers were significantly higher than other groups for frozen pollack stew, loach stew, grilled dried pollack, steamed dry pollack, dried pollack soup, eggplant namul, and seasoned and grilled yellow corvina, whereas menu preferences of official professional workers and students were significantly higher than those of production service workers for braised short ribs, grilled beef ribs, seasoned and simmered chicken, mixed noodles, Korean meatballs, stir-fried rice pasta with vegetables, spicy soft bean curd stew, japchae, mung bean jelly mixed with vegetables and beef, bibimbap, and stir-fried squid. The results show that menu preferences of adults customers differed depending on gender, age, and occupation. In conclusion, the results of this study should provide foodservice managers with information about menu planning for target customers of commercial or non-commercial foodservice cafeterias and recipe development of low-sodium Korean foods.

  • It is matter of fact processing technology must affects the quality and yield of final product and these also depend on the selection of raw material directly or indirectly. So that the estimation of tile preprocessing condition of shellfish is of great importance for distributors and processors. This study was attempted to establish the basic data for evaluating the processing suitability of baby clam, which is one of the five important shellfishes for domestic use and export. The important results are as follows: 1. The ratio of meat volume and meat weight to the holding capacity by shells may be useful for measuring the condition index of baby clams. 2. Baby clams grown in the beds with the composition of a large quantity of gravel were low in condition index value than in sand and mud. 3. If the green feed phenomenon was the prime consideration for canned baby clams, tile most suitable harvest season if October. In this period, the digestive tract in body was almost colorless. 4. As a whole, seasonal changes of moisture and fat content in baby clams were reversely correlated. Protein content increased from April and slightly decreased for a while from July to August and increased again from September. In March, the content of glycogen was 6.3 to 6.8 percent. From this period to October, glycogen was rapidly decreased. In October, it was only 0.1 to 0.2 percent but increased from November. There were little seasonal changes in pH value and crude ash content. The pH value of meat was 6.0 to 6.2 and crude ash content was about 2 percent. 5. By the results of condition index and chemical composition of baby clams, the suitable harvest season as raw materials for processing was from March to June and from September to October. 6. The steamed baby clam meat was packed with 2 percent salt solution containing 0.15 percent, citric acid or 0.5 percent $Na_2$ EDTA in a round sanitary tin can coated with C-enamel that is 203.9 ml by volume and sterilized for 60 minutes at $112^{\circ}C$. The canned product has shown a good result to reserve the natural characteristics of baby clam through six month storage at room temperature.

  • The principal objective of this study was to assess Korea's traditional ritual food culture, and to compare two types of ancestral rites the Hyang-Sa and Bool-cheon-wi rites which were held in the Daegu and Andong regions of Korea. In this study, we describe the performance of the Bool-cheon-wi rites held by two head families located near the Andong area namely, the head family of Seoae Ryu Seong-Ryong(1542-1607)(Seoae) who was well-respected for his writings and personality, and the head family of Dangye Ha Wee-Ji(1412-1456)(Dangye) who was well-known and famous as one of the members of the Sa-ryuk-sin. This research was conducted via diredt engagement in these memorial services and several interviews with the families. The results were summarized as follows; Foods used in the Hyang-sa rites including Mae(bap), Kook, Jaban(Jogee), Po(dried fish), Juck, boiled and seasoned vegetables, fruits, confections, and liquor. Jobap and Ssalbap were used as Mae at SD(Seo Dalsung), and PMPH(Pahoi Myogul Habin Park) used Jo, Hyunmy, Pi and Susu in the raw. The dishes on the table were arranged as follows. A wine cup was placed in the first row, Po(a dried pollack), and jujube and nuts in the second row, Ryukpo(slices of dried beef), Sangeogogi were set at the third row, and Soegogi, pork, Mu, and Minary were placed in the fourth row, and the head of the pig was placed in the center of the table at SD. A wine cup, Soegogi, and pork were positioned in the first row, Mu, Minary, Pi and Susu were placed in the second row, and Jogee, Jo, and Hyunmy were placed in the third row at PMPH. The sacrificial foods offered for Bool-cheon-wi rites were as follows; Mae(bap) Kook noodle Jogee Tang(stew) Po Juck Tucks boiled, seasoned and salted vegetables Jeon fruit confectioneries liquor(chungju). The head family of Seoae Yu Seong-Ryong utilized 5 types of Tang(meat stew, fish stew, chicken stew, vegetable stew, seafood stew), whereas the head family of Dangye Ha Wee-Ji utilized 3 kinds of Tang(meat stew, fish stew, vegetable stew). As a basic Tuck, Shi-roo-tuck(a steamed rice cake), piled up to 25 layers, was primarily utilized. In particular, Jung-Gae(Seoae's favorite food) was placed on the table. For grilled-meat food(Juck), Yu's family used raw meat and Ha's family the half-cooked meat. The main types of Jucks used were meat-Juck, fish-Juck, chicken-Juck, and these were not served one by one. Hyang-sa and Bool-cheon-wi rites have an the educational function, in that they allow for the carrying out of filial duties by a heartfelt performance of performing the ceremony, by taking great care from the pre-rite preparations to the post-rite period. In addition, these rites have various meanings, as events that strengthen the ties of blood relations of ancestors and themselves, and to promote and harmonize family friendships, they may also have religious meaning in the culture, as prayers are offered that all the family's descendants may be blessed, live long and enjoy abundance whlie respecting their ancestors. As for the role of Hyang-sa and Bool-cheon-wi rites in today's nuclear family society, it can be said that these rites remain especially important as a method to strengthen community consciousness by fostering an understanding of the meaning of existence itself, and thus inspiring the roots of consciousness.
